On Windows Server 2008 Standard Terminal Services (or as they call it -Remote Desktop Services)(both x32 & x64) some major error that caused printing problems:

“Windows presentation foundation terminal server print w”

Windows pop-up on WinXP clients, on Vista\Win7 no error at all, just – not printing. Well? What to do?

1.there is KB from MS: http://support.microsoft.com/kb/2021394

Checked – Not helped.

2. there are workarounds with replacing TsWpfWrp.exe on clients with server version

Checked – Not helped.

3. then – forums recommend reinstall server :-)

Almost done, but not :)

So, solution that worked for my few servers, was partially mentioned by Jeff Pitsch in his post about EasyPrint. So, as in all previous versions of Windows – just to reinstall EasyPrint driver.. Yeah?

Guess what – no Printer Drivers console by defaults (Server Properties in older versions ) so from where to delete? Aha! :) Server Manager – Add Roles – Printer … Role – Next – Ok.

Now You have Printer Servers – Server Name – Drivers

Here You actually can manage installed printer drivers. :) Remove EasyPrint drivers and XPS drivers. Reboot. Check that drivers reappeared in list. Check You can print successfully.
